Temperature and Paint Application
When it concerns business painting, temperature plays a vital role in just how well the paint sticks and dries. If you're preparing a job, keep an eye on the temperature level range advised by the paint producer. Ideally, you want to function within that array for optimum outcomes.
When temperature levels are too low, paint can end up being thick and harder to use, resulting in unequal insurance coverage. You may discover yourself battling with brush strokes or roller marks that just won't disappear.
On the flip side, high temperatures can create paint to dry also rapidly. This can lead to issues like splitting or peeling, as the paint doesn't have sufficient time to bond correctly to the surface area.
If it's as well hot, think about arranging your work for cooler components of the day, such as early morning or late afternoon.
Moisture and Finish Quality
Moisture substantially impacts the finish top quality of industrial painting jobs. When humidity degrees are high, wetness airborne can disrupt the drying out procedure of paint. This can bring about concerns like poor adhesion, irregular finishes, and raised drying out times.
You may locate that your paint takes longer to treat, which can postpone your task timeline.
On the various other hand, reduced humidity can additionally present troubles. If the air is too dry, paint can dry also quickly, avoiding correct leveling and resulting in a harsh finish. You desire your paint to move efficiently, and fast drying can impede that, leaving you with a poor surface area.
To attain the very best coating, go for humidity levels between 40% and 70%. This variety enables optimum drying conditions, ensuring that the paint sticks well and degrees out effectively.
Think about using dehumidifiers or fans to manage moisture in interior projects, and attempt to plan exterior tasks for days when humidity is within the ideal array. By taking note of moisture, you can enhance the last look and durability of your commercial paint job.
Wind and Outdoor Problems
While you mightn't consider wind as a major variable, it can significantly influence the result of exterior business paint jobs. High winds can interrupt your application process, creating paint to dry as well promptly. When repaint dries too quickly, it can bring about an uneven surface or visible brush strokes.
You'll additionally encounter challenges with paint overspray, as wind can lug bits far from the intended surface, resulting in wasted materials and possible damage to surrounding areas.
Additionally, strong gusts can develop safety dangers on duty site. Ladders and scaffolding are a lot more prone to tipping in gusty problems, placing your team in jeopardy. It's essential to check wind rates before starting a job. If winds exceed safe limits, it's best to delay your work to make sure a high quality finish and keep safety.
